What Is a Car Locksmith?
A car locksmith, likewise called an automotive locksmith, is a specialized professional trained to manage all types of issues associated with vehicle locks and keys. These professionals can help with a range of services, from key duplication and lock rekeying to transponder key programming and ignition repair. Car locksmith professionals are geared up with the tools and knowledge to handle modern car security systems, consisting of those with sophisticated innovation like keyless entry and anti-theft devices.
Why You Might Need a Car Locksmith
There are several situations where the services of a car locksmith might be required:
- Lockout: If you've locked yourself out of your car, a locksmith can quickly and efficiently open your vehicle without causing damage.
- Key Duplication: If you require an additional set of keys or your existing keys are broken, a car locksmith can make premium duplicates.
- Transponder Key Programming: Modern lorries typically feature transponder keys that need programming to match the car's distinct identification code. A professional locksmith can handle this job.
- Lock Repair or Replacement: If your car lock is broken or malfunctioning, a locksmith can repair or replace it.
- Ignition Repair: Issues with the ignition can avoid your car from starting. A car locksmith can identify and repair these problems.
- Car Security Systems: If you're seeking to enhance your car's security with additional locks or an alarm system, a car locksmith can install and set up these for you.

What to Expect from a Car Locksmith Service
When you call a car locksmith, the process generally includes the following actions:
Initial Contact:
- Call or Book Online: Contact the locksmith through their phone number or site. Supply them with your area and the nature of the problem.
- Quote: Most locksmiths will provide you an estimate over the phone. Ensure you understand the cost before they show up.
On-Site Service:
- Verification: The locksmith will request for recognition to verify that you are the owner of the vehicle. This is a standard security procedure.
- Evaluation: They will assess the problem and determine the very best strategy.
- Service Execution: Depending on the concern, the locksmith might open your car, make a brand-new key, rekey your locks, or perform other required tasks.
- Evaluating: After the service is completed, the locksmith will check the locks and keys to ensure everything is working properly.
- Payment: Payment is usually made at the end of the service. Some locksmiths accept money, while others may take credit cards or mobile payments.

FAQs About Car Locksmiths
Q: How much does a car locksmith generally cost?A: The expense of a car locksmith service can vary based on the specific task, the make and model of your car, and the location. Typically, unlocking a car can vary from ₤ 30 to ₤ 100, while making a new key can cost in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150. More complicated tasks like transponder key programming or lock replacement can be more costly.
Q: Can a car locksmith make a brand-new key without the original?A: Yes, an expert car locksmith can make a brand-new key even if you do not have the initial. However, this process may need additional time and tools, and it can be more expensive than duplicating an existing key.
Q: Are car locksmith professionals legal?A: Yes, car locksmiths are legal, but they should be licensed and bonded in the majority of states. They are also needed to validate the identity of the vehicle owner to avoid theft or unauthorized access.
Q: How long does it take for a car locksmith to show up?A: The response time can differ. In metropolitan areas, it might take 30 minutes to an hour. In more remote places, the wait time can be longer. Many locksmiths provide 24/7 emergency services.
Q: Can a car locksmith program a transponder key?A: Yes, car locksmith professionals who are trained in modern automotive technology can program transponder keys. This includes syncing the key's unique code with your car's onboard computer system.
Q: Do car locksmith professionals provide mobile services?A: Yes, numerous car locksmiths supply mobile services, permitting them to come to your place, whether it's your home, workplace, or the side of the road.

Tools and Technology Used by Car Locksmiths
Car locksmith professionals use a variety of tools and innovations to perform their services:
- Lock Picks and Decoders: For conventional lockout support and lock manipulation.
- Key Cutting Machines: To duplicate keys properly.
- Transponder Key Programmers: To program transponder keys to your car's specific code.
- Diagnostic Scanners: To recognize problems with your car's electronic systems.
- Drilling Equipment: For situations where locks are badly damaged and require to be drilled out.
